This week on Good Food with Evan Kleiman, we'll celebrate Christmas with black truffles, sweets, Korean porridge and Moroccan wines. Plus, Russ Parsons of the LA Times is here to share his favorite book title of 2010.
Merry Christmas! We're celebrating with black truffles. Joachim Splichal of The Patina Restaurant Group is living it up with a celebration of this decadent fungus. We'll talk Christmas sweets from Bon Appetit with Barbara Fairchild. Although alcohol is forbidden in Islam, it is widely available in Morocco. Sommelier Stacie Hunt tells us about Morocco's wine production. The LA Times' Russ Parsons reveals his favorite food book of 2010. We'll find out what "good meat" actually is from Deborah Krasner. Jonathan Gold warms us up with Korean abalone porridge. And we'll find out what's on Dorie Greenspan's French table.

If you're nursing a hangover, the L.A. Weekly's Jonathan Gold recommends heading to Koreatown for porridge. Bon Juk offers abalone porridge, or jeonbokjuk, that includes rice, water and abalone. Mountain is another option for porridge.

Tom Hudgens is the author of The Commonsense Cookbook , a compilation of recipes from Deep Springs , a men's college in the Sierras. The school emphasizes three tenets: academics, labor and self-reliance.
